How to Get Help

If you believe a child’s life is in danger, call 911 immediately. To report any type of abuse, including child abuse or elder abuse, please call the 24/7 Oregon Child Abuse Hotline: 1-855-503-SAFE (7233)

Call the Oregon Child Abuse Hotline

Reasonable suspicion is enough to call the hotline – you don’t need evidence to make a call. Hotline screeners are trained to help guide you through the process. Call 1-855-503-SAFE (7233)

How can we help?

CARES Northwest Services: Our child abuse evaluation services include medical check-ups, child-friendly interviews, and support and referral services for children with concerns of abuse. We also offer trauma therapy to children who have already participated in child abuse evaluation services, either here or at another children’s advocacy center.

Referring Children to CARES Northwest

Our referrals come primarily from medical providers and child abuse investigators; parents and legal guardians can request appointments too.

We’re here for you

Our services may not fit every situation; if we are not the right service for your needs, we can get you connected to others who can help. All CARES Northwest services are provided regardless of ability to pay and at no out-of-pocket cost to the family.
